On March 20, we heard from Emily Morris, CEO of Emergy, about the company’s impressive progress in revolutionizing hydropower technology. Since its founding in 2016, Emergy has been harnessing the power of flowing water in canals to generate electricity, providing a sustainable and cost-effective energy solution. When we first connected with Morris in 2023, the company was already making strides, but its growth has been remarkable in the last two years. Emergy is a prime example of what it takes to scale a cleantech startup and build wealth in the renewable energy sector.

Growing the Team and Scaling Operations

Emergy has expanded to 24 employees, reflecting its rapid development. However, Morris emphasizes that team building is one of the toughest challenges for any growing company. She advises that when a team member isn’t the right fit, it’s best to make changes sooner rather than later—a strategy that benefits both the company and the individual.

Emergy has standardized its hydropower units into factory-built modular kits to enhance efficiency and scalability. These systems, available in 5-25 kW sizes, are easily installed on-site using cranes or similar equipment, making deployment more accessible for a variety of locations.

Shifting to a Recurring Revenue Model

One of Emergy’s most significant advancements is its transition from an equipment sales model to a recurring revenue business. By adopting an energy-as-a-service approach, the company offers no money up-front installations, making projects more attractive to customers. Thanks to strategic de-risking through experience and data collection, investors are now willing to finance these installations in exchange for a portion of the revenue.

This financial backing was made possible through an $18 million Series A funding round, allowing Emergy to prove its new model and scale up operations. With this approach gaining traction, Emergy aims to install 15 MW of hydropower capacity in 2024, requiring the purchase of hundreds of units annually.

A Cost-Effective Renewable Energy Solution

Emergy is refining its value proposition, highlighting the affordability and reliability of its hydroelectric technology. Because water conveyance structures operate 24/7 for most of the year, the capacity factor remains high, and the cost of power is exceptionally low—around 5 cents per kWh. With installation costs between $3,000 and $4,000 per kW, these units present a compelling alternative to rising utility rates, particularly for farmers looking for behind-the-meter power sources to reduce electricity expenses.

Expanding Market Reach and Partnerships

To maximize its impact, Emergy is now targeting installations of 250 kW or more, using twin modules placed every 100 feet along a canal. These units generate DC power, which is then converted to AC using string inverters, much like solar energy systems.

As the company scales, it is actively seeking strategic partners to help identify and secure deals, oversee installations, and provide operations and maintenance (O&M) services. Morris recognizes that local partners are better positioned for deal-making, while Emergy focuses on project financing and system development.

A Global Vision for Hydropower

With over 2 million linear miles of water conveyance infrastructure worldwide, Emergy has only scratched the surface, having addressed just a few thousand miles so far. The company is now eyeing global expansion, aiming to bring its innovative, renewable energy solutions to a broader audience.
